Transaction 7475cc59df11073928d55cd918f92ffc7edb5acbbac6024f4026d3c39086d046
1 Input
2 Outputs
- 7475cc59df11073928d55cd918f92ffc7edb5acbbac6024f4026d3c39086d046:0
- 7475cc59df11073928d55cd918f92ffc7edb5acbbac6024f4026d3c39086d046:1
value 2293540
address bc1q3zju0lgp7py0pwlmuhzsaklyzw9yaeymy3vaus
value 87502928
address 15UR4JNrUquvydejiPS8QTWjkFYYQVT7rg